If I had to do this trip I'd take the bus from Naples airport to the railway station and catch the train to Taranto and hire a car there. Basically because the train is pretty spectacular, not only do you do half the route around Vesuvius but you also catch a trip up into the mountains with some fine views.

Another option is to fly into Brindisi or Bari.
